Industry Snapshot (U.S.)

U.S. formalwear demand aligns with weddings, school events, corporate galas, and nonprofit fundraisers. Market trackers show steady activity into 2025–2026, with seasonality peaking around spring proms and summer/fall wedding months. Average tuxedo rental packages commonly fall in the mid-hundreds depending on designer, fit, and included accessories—keeping rentals competitive versus purchase while enabling upsells for convenience and premium fabrics. Operators with strong venue and bridal partnerships typically see higher utilization and smoother rotation, provided garment cleaning/pressing capacity and fitting schedules are planned in advance. A lender-ready plan that ties local seasonality to cash-flow timing helps secure leases, vendor accounts, and financing faster.
